What does Anirudha mean and where does it come from?
Anirudha is derived from Sanskrit, combining 'ani' (not) and 'rudha' (obstructed).
Cultural significance
In Hindu mythology, Anirudha is known as the grandson of Lord Krishna and is often associated with valor and strength.
